Richmond Hill golfer wins Canadian Women’s Amateur Championship
Posted Jul 22, 2022 08:20:21 PM.
Monet Chun will be planning a trip for Ottawa in late August.
The 21-year-old from Richmond Hill won the 108th Canadian Women's Amateur Championship on Friday afternoon at Westmount Golf and Country Club in Kitchener.
It was a close final round, as Chun entered the day with a six-shot lead. She fired an even-par 73 in Round 4, and ended up five-under for the tournament, two shots better that Alissa Xu, also from Richmond Hill, who ended the tournament three-under.
The victory earned Chun an exemption into this year's CP Women’s Open, with Round 1 scheduled for the Ottawa Hunt and Golf Club on August 25.
Ayr's Peyton Costabile finished tied for 13th at seven-over.
